USAGE SUMMARY

The phrase "comprehensive trial"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used to describe a trial that is thorough and covers all necessary aspects or details of a subject or process. Example: "The researchers conducted a comprehensive trial to evaluate the effectiveness of the new medication across various demographics."

FAQs

How can I use "comprehensive trial" in a sentence?

You can use "comprehensive trial" to describe a thorough and complete evaluation, such as, "The pharmaceutical company conducted a "comprehensive trial" to assess the drug's effectiveness."

What are some alternatives to using "comprehensive trial"?

Alternatives include phrases like "thorough examination", "extensive evaluation", or "complete assessment" depending on the specific nuance you wish to convey.

Is it better to say "comprehensive trial" or "complete trial"?

"Comprehensive trial" emphasizes the depth and breadth of the evaluation, while "complete trial" focuses on the inclusion of all necessary elements. The best choice depends on whether you want to highlight the thoroughness or the completeness of the trial.

What does "comprehensive clinical trial" mean?

A "comprehensive clinical trial" refers to a thorough and detailed study conducted on human subjects to evaluate the safety and efficacy of a medical intervention. Such trials often involve multiple phases and extensive data collection.
